## Deployment

The Willowgate Clinic reminder job (`remindersvc`) deploys via the nightly pipeline and must never run twice in one window, or patients receive duplicate SMS reminders. Before deploying, confirm the previous run completed by checking the job ledger, and verify the quiet-hours window matches clinic policy. Roll back with the standard pipeline revert. The deployed configuration values are shown below.

config for tagaf-bawif:
[norok]
host = norok.ordinworks.local
user = norok_svc
database = norok_prod

// STALE_CACHE_TTL_SECONDS: hard ceiling added after the Wrennick incident,
// where Cartolane served three-day-old pricing pages because invalidation
// events were dropped during a broker failover. Any change here requires
// release-manager approval and a regression run against the replay suite.
// Full details are in the postmortem doc. The build token for the fix that
// introduced this constant is below.

pipeline stamp: htk21_cc68b8e00e3cb5ca75ae8

This fragment covers the post-deploy checks for the revamped reset flow in Hallenport Identity. Confirm that reset tokens are single-use, expire after fifteen minutes, and are invalidated on password change. Verify the rate limiter rejects more than five reset requests per account per hour, and that audit events are emitted to the compliance stream. The smoke-test script exercises all four paths automatically; run it against staging first. It authenticates to the internal identity service with the following key:

API key for bageg-kajef: vxb2-ss

**Transporting Reservoir Samples — Records Team**

Water samples drawn from Drellhaven Reservoir move under chain-of-custody forms held by the records team. Each transfer between the sampling crew, the Northam depot, and the Firgate lab must be logged with time and seal numbers. Filing occurs within one business day. At the final leg, the courier follows the confidential hand-over instruction below.

handover note for yagep-tagef: the fenok sorwyn courier leaves the fraok sileth sorax ledger at gate 2873 under passcode 476683